cant millitary press
i dont know what i did to my shoulder but i cant do any exersizes that involve me pressing anything over my head. so now i must find a way to work my front delts, (millitary was my bulk exersize) and now im stumped i need one exersize thats not a upright row. thanks alot guys

Well obviously dumbell laterals to the front, side, and bent over would be the only other things you could do for mass...you can't even do machines? I don't know man, if it's that bad, I wouldn't recommend training upper body at all(or certainly not chest, triceps, and deltoids). Either take 1 week off, or do nothing but bicep, back, and leg work for 1-2 weeks. YOU DO NOT WANT TO AGGREVATE YOUR SHOULDER MORE. Believe me, attempting to "blow through" a shoulder injury(espically to the rotater cuffs) could give you an injury that would prevent you from even picking up a weight for four months. So you definitely do not want to rush it. Again, I recommend to take AT LEAST 1 week off from doing any upper body pressing, possibly any upper body work at all.
